Local Tip 1
Properties in Midhurst built in the close vicinity of the River Rother, in streets such as Easebourne Lane and Dodsley Lane, are in an area where flood warnings and alerts are issued from time to time.

If you are concerned that a property you are looking to buy is in a flood risk area, you should consider getting a flood risk report (click for more details).

Local Tip 2
When a RICS surveyor carries out either a building survey or homebuyer report in the Midhurst area, they will switch the lights on and off but not test the whole electrical system. If they suspect that there is an electrical problem, they will recommend that you consult a local electrical contractor.

Types of property in Midhurst?


Midhurst is in West Sussex and is a market town. It hosts St Ann's Castle – or a least its foundations – which dates back to Norman times, from about 1120.

Some of the buildings in the Old Town are Tudor in origin and the Spread Eagle Hotel dates back to the 15th century. North Street has many Tudor buildings which have had Georgian and classical facades added during the 17th and 18th centuries.

There are many Victorian and Edwardian terraces around the main routes out of the town and the mid to late 20th century saw considerable house building to the town's south, around the areas of Fairway, Holmbush and Little Midhurst.

New build developments include large detached houses, duplexes and apartments in Kings Drive and houses of various sizes in Lamberts Lane.
